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small sink overflow on tile floor Yes No You can likely handle a small sink overflow yourself, but be sure to act quickly to prevent further damage.
Flooded basement with standing water No Yes This is a serious situation that needs professional attention to prevent mold growth and structural damage.
Wet drywall behind cabinets No Yes Wet drywall can hide underlying damage, and our team will use advanced equipment to detect and repair any hidden issues.
Storm damage to roof No Yes Roof damage can be hazardous and need specialized equipment to repair safely and effectively.
Small water leak in bathroom Yes No You can likely handle a small water leak in the bathroom yourself, but be sure to act quickly to prevent further damage.
Severe storm damage to entire home No Yes This is a serious situation that needs professional attention to repair and restore your home safely and effectively.

Storm Damage Restoration Cost in the 50532 Area

The cost of storm dam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in the 50532 area. Here are some estimated price ranges for common storm damage restoration services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Emergency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Structural Drying Process $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Mold Detection and Monitoring $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Sewage Cleanup $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Basement Flood Recovery $2,000 – $6,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Attic and Crawl Space Mold $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
